Foundation jacking is a process used to lift and stabilize a building's foundation that has shifted or settled over time. It is commonly requested for projects involving uneven floors, cracked walls, or structural concerns due to soil movement or poor initial construction. Property owners typically want to understand whether their foundation can be safely raised and leveled, what the process involves, and how it can help prevent further damage to their home or property.

Before requesting foundation jacking services, homeowners should consider the extent of the foundation issues and whether there are underlying causes such as soil instability or drainage problems. It is also important to understand the potential impacts on the property, including any necessary preparations or restrictions during the process. Clear communication about the scope of work and expected outcomes can help ensure the project addresses the specific needs of the property effectively.

What is foundation jacking? Foundation jacking is a process that lifts and stabilizes a settling or sinking foundation using hydraulic supports.

When is foundation jacking needed? It is typically required when a property experiences uneven floors, cracks in walls, or noticeable foundation movement.

How does foundation jacking work? Hydraulic piers are inserted beneath the foundation and then used to lift and level the structure.

What types of properties can benefit from foundation jacking? Residential homes, commercial buildings, and other structures with foundation settlement issues can benefit from this service.
